INDIANAPOLIS — NCAA president Charlie Baker mentioned he isn’t in favor of guidelines or federal legal guidelines that might place new limits on the way in which faculty athletes switch between colleges.
Throughout a wide-ranging, hourlong interview with ESPN on Tuesday, Baker harbored no sympathy for the various coaches who’ve publicly complained concerning the difficulties they’ve in sustaining steady rosters within the new faculty sports activities setting that carries fewer restrictions on participant transfers and permits for title, picture and likeness offers which have proved to be incentives for gamers to contemplate altering groups.
“I’ve had conversations with a bunch of coaches who did not … stroll out on their contracts,” Baker mentioned. “One of many issues I hear from children after I speak to them about this challenge is, ‘Coaches stroll out on their contracts. What about us?'”

Baker mentioned he thinks the speed of transfers in faculty sports activities displays a bigger pattern of all faculty college students altering colleges extra continuously than prior to now.
“Do they switch greater than they did ten years in the past? Sure. Do they switch greater than their friends who aren’t student-athletes? No,” Baker mentioned. “… They really switch lower than college students who aren’t student-athletes do, and youngsters simply switch extra as a result of they’ve extra info, extra information, they usually’re extra impatient about a variety of issues.”
Baker, who’s approaching the tip of his first full yr because the NCAA’s president, and plenty of different leaders in faculty sports activities have petitioned Congress for assist in regaining some management over the way forward for faculty sports activities amid myriad authorized challenges to the NCAA’s guidelines. A number of of the payments and proposals generated by Congress embrace provisions that might make it harder for athletes to switch.
“I am not a lot on that. I am not,” Baker mentioned when requested concerning the potential of a regulation that might limit participant motion and thus restrict a few of their financial energy.
None of these payments have reached a committee vote — step one towards turning into a regulation. Baker mentioned he stays optimistic concerning the potential for Congress to supply some assist to the NCAA, partially as a result of, when he visits Capitol Hill, he is having common conversations with precise lawmakers reasonably than their workers members.
Baker mentioned that even when Congress does not move an NCAA regulation earlier than the approaching election in November, he’ll proceed pursuing a regulation into the longer term. There are a number of authorized challenges that pose main threats to the way in which the NCAA at the moment operates that would conclude within the subsequent 12 months. Baker mentioned that even when a few of these antitrust instances or efforts to show faculty athletes into workers succeed, the NCAA will proceed urgent Congress for assist.
“If we do not get it completed this yr, [we’ll] definitely have extra examples about why it might be essential to tackle preemption and compensation and employment and a few of these different points within the subsequent Congress,” he mentioned.
Baker added there “actually is not a path ahead” for the NCAA to unravel its present authorized points in a sustainable means with out some intervention from federal lawmakers.
Amongst different subjects mentioned with ESPN on the affiliation’s headquarters, Baker mentioned he thinks there is a chance to increase the NCAA males’s basketball event — if it is completed with care. Leaders of a few of faculty sports activities’ largest and strongest conferences have instructed ESPN and different retailers prior to now week that they wish to press for adjustments that might permit for extra of their groups to have entry to March Insanity.
Baker mentioned he doesn’t assist the concept of reducing alternatives for colleges from smaller leagues to make the event by eliminating any of the automated bids these leagues get for the groups that win their convention championships.
“Most people who comply with faculty sports activities assume the NCAA event in basketball is ideal, proper? So something that is completed to alter it must be completed with care and consideration,” he mentioned.
Baker mentioned the NCAA’s basketball committee has been discussing these concepts since final summer season, and that the affiliation might need some replace on these potential adjustments between now and the tip of this yr’s event in early April.
